Well, I would think the best bet would be to reach out to the EPSG folks and
try to start a dialog about amending the license so that it is acceptable for
Fedora (aka Free).

Specifically, the changes we would want are:

* Clarification or removal around the restrictions for including the EPSG
dataset in a commercial offering. Would an image which contained only a trivial
program (helloworld.c) and the EPSG dataset be permitted to be sold? If the
answer is no, then it is a commercial use restriction.

(For what it is worth, I'm always baffled when people put commercial use
restrictions on code or content that is available at no cost over the internet,
especially when there is no hoops to jump through to acquire it. If someone is
silly enough to pay for it, why would you wish to prevent that?)

* Clarification around modification. Specifically, wording that indicates that
modification is always permitted, but that modifications outside of their
defined scope will require that the dataset be renamed to something which does
not use the EPSG trademarks.
